devexpress-richedit
Version:
DevExpress Rich Text Editor is an advanced word-processing tool designed for working with rich text documents.
19 lines (18 loc) • 702 B
TypeScript
import { IPictureRenderer } from "../canvas/picture-renderer";
import { DocumentFormat } from "../document-format";
import { IModelManager } from "../model-manager";
import { IRichEditUnitConverter } from "../utils/unit-converter";
export interface IDocumentExporter {
exportToBlob(callback: (blob: Blob) => void): any;
exportToBase64(callback: (base64: string) => void): any;
}
export interface IExportModelOptions {
modelManager: IModelManager;
documentFormat: DocumentFormat;
pictureRenderer: IPictureRenderer;
uiUnitConverter: IRichEditUnitConverter;
sessionGuid: string;
clientGuid: string;
lastMaxNumPages?: number;
pageIndex?: number;
}